Methods: The current study is descriptive of type survey. The sample consisted of 160 volunteer married women in married dormitories and non-dormitories of Shahid Beheshti University of Tehran, who were selected by a convenience sampling method and a structured clinical interview based on DSM-IV-TR after voluntary obtaining informed consent. They completed 37-item Sexual Self-Efficacy Scale-Female Functioning (SSES-F). The data were analyzed using exploratory factor analysis by SPSS-PC (v.16). Results: The results of exploratory factor analysis on SSES-F identified 4 factors. Cronbach´s α coefficients was α=0.93 for the entire measure (28 items), with alphas ranging from 0.80 to 0.92 for the individual factors. Conclusion: Given the validity and reliability of the SSES-F Scale, with regard to the validity and reliability of the SSES-F, this scale can be used in clinical settings and research studies, particularly in prevention and increasing the competence of legal marital relations.
